If you are willing to use something other than NCTalk your chances are probably better. Generally SIP support is good in the XMPP ecosystem.

Right now the problem is that the JSXC client for Nextcloud is outdated (and I am not sure if it supports SIP calls) and the ConverseJS client port (which with a community plugin supports SIP for sure) was never completed: https://gitlab.com/lil5/nextcloud-conversejs

It could be a complete stand alone app for nextcloud, just would need the support of people being able to call in and also web login, similar to webex.

ConverseJS with a open-fire or ejabberd xmpp server and the audioconf plugin can definitly do that (this comes from openfireā€™s Pade ConverseJS fork).

Here is a SIP client for Nextcloud: SIP Trip Phone.

It can be connected directly to the SIP provider, if the provider allows direct connections from WebRTC applications, or it can be connected to the provider via Asterisk. You can install Asterisk on your VPS, alongside Nextcloud, then connect Asterisk to a SIP provider like Telnyx or Localphone, so that you can use a real phone number located in a country of your choice, acquired from the SIP provider, to make and receive phone calls to/from any phone number in the world.
